Understanding Roofing Materials for New Jersey Homes

The choice of roofing material is the most significant factor influencing your project's cost, longevity, and appearance. Perth Amboy contractors install a variety of systems, each with distinct advantages suited to different architectural styles and budgets.

Asphalt Shingles: The Standard Choice

Asphalt shingles are the most common and affordable roofing material installed in Perth Amboy and across New Jersey. Their popularity stems from a reliable balance of cost, ease of installation, and proven performance against local weather.

  • Cost & Lifespan: They represent the most cost-effective option, with a typical lifespan of 20 to 30 years with proper maintenance.
  • Variety: Modern asphalt shingles come in a wide array of colors and styles, including architectural/dimensional shingles that offer a more textured, upscale look and often better wind resistance.
  • Suitability: They are a versatile choice suitable for most residential roof pitches and styles common in the Perth Amboy area.

Metal Roofing: Durability and Efficiency

Metal roofing is a premium option gaining traction for its exceptional longevity and performance.

  • Longevity & Durability: Metal roofs can last 40 to 70 years and are highly resistant to fire, wind, and impact. Their smooth surface allows snow and ice to shed easily, reducing the risk of ice dams-a common concern in New Jersey winters 1.
  • Energy Efficiency: Many metal roofs are coated with reflective pigments that can help reduce cooling costs by deflecting solar heat, a benefit during humid Perth Amboy summers 2.
  • Cost Consideration: The initial investment for a metal roof is significantly higher than asphalt, but its extended lifespan and low maintenance needs can make it cost-effective over time.

Slate and Tile: Premium Elegance

For homeowners seeking a distinctive, high-end look with unmatched durability, slate and clay or concrete tile are top-tier options 3.

  • Aesthetics & Longevity: These materials offer a classic, elegant appearance and are incredibly durable, with lifespans often exceeding 50 years. They are also naturally fire-resistant 4.
  • Installation & Structure: Slate and tile are very heavy, requiring a roof structure that can support the additional load. Installation must be performed by specialized contractors, which adds to the overall project cost and complexity.

Flat and Low-Slope Roof Systems

Many modern and commercial buildings in Perth Amboy feature flat or low-slope roofs, which require different materials than pitched roofs.

  • Common Materials: These roofs typically use single-ply membranes like EPDM (rubber) or TPO (thermoplastic polyolefin). These materials are designed to form a continuous, watertight seal.
  • Considerations: Proper drainage is critical for flat roofs to prevent ponding water. These systems also offer the potential for creating rooftop decks or green roof spaces, adding functional outdoor living area 5.

The Impact of Perth Amboy's Climate on Your Roof Project

New Jersey's varied climate directly affects both the timing of your roof installation and the performance requirements of the materials you choose. Perth Amboy experiences hot, humid summers, cold winters with snow and ice, and the potential for strong winds and heavy rain from coastal storms 6.

Ideal Installation Weather

Roofing materials have specific temperature requirements for proper installation and sealing.

  • Optimal Range: The ideal temperature range for installing asphalt shingles is between 45°F and 85°F 7. In these conditions, shingles remain pliable and sealant strips can activate correctly to form a watertight bond.
  • Summer Heat: While summer is a popular time for roofing, extreme heat can make shingles too soft and difficult to handle, and can be hazardous for crews.
  • Winter Challenges: In cold weather (below 40°F), asphalt shingles become brittle and are prone to cracking. Sealant strips may not activate, and ice or snow can create unsafe working conditions, leading many reputable contractors to pause major tear-off projects during deep winter.

Seasonal Planning: When to Schedule Your Replacement

  • Peak Seasons (Spring & Fall): These are generally considered the best times for roof replacement in Perth Amboy. The weather is typically mild and stable, providing ideal working conditions and reliable material performance. However, high demand during these seasons can lead to contractor scheduling backlogs.
  • Summer: A very busy season for roofers. Scheduling well in advance is essential. Be mindful of afternoon thunderstorms, which can cause frequent delays.
  • Winter: While full replacements are less common, repairs and interior-protected installations may still occur. Some contractors may install roofs in winter with special procedures, but homeowners should be aware of the potential for increased material brittleness 8.

Weather-Related Delays

It's important to build flexibility into your project timeline. High winds can halt work by making it unsafe to handle large sheets of underlayment or bundles of shingles. Rain is the most common cause of delay, as it can saturate the exposed roof deck and insulation, requiring time to dry before work can resume safely 9 10.

What to Expect: Project Timeline and Process

A roof replacement is more than just the day the crew arrives. The entire process, from initial consultation to final cleanup, involves several key phases.

From Consultation to Completion

  1. Initial Inspection & Quote: A licensed contractor will assess your roof's condition, measure its size and complexity, discuss material options, and provide a detailed written estimate.
  2. Planning & Permits: Once you sign a contract, the contractor will typically pull the required building permit from the City of Perth Amboy. This step ensures the work complies with local building codes 11. Permit approval times can vary.
  3. Material Delivery & Preparation: Your roofing materials will be delivered to your property, and the crew will set up safety equipment, dumpsters, and protection for your landscaping and driveway.
  4. The Installation (Tear-Off & Replacement): This is the active work phase. The old roofing materials are removed and disposed of. The roof deck is inspected for damage and repaired if necessary. New underlayment, flashing, and the chosen roofing material are then installed.
  5. Final Inspection & Cleanup: The contractor performs a final walkthrough, and a city inspector may visit to approve the work (depending on the permit). The job site should be thoroughly cleaned, with all nails and debris removed using magnetic sweepers.

How Long Does It Actually Take?

The timeline can be broken into two parts: active installation and total project duration.

  • Active Installation Time: For an average-sized Perth Amboy home (1,500-2,500 sq. ft.), the physical tear-off and installation of a new asphalt shingle roof typically takes 1 to 3 days of favorable weather 12.
  • Total Project Timeline: From the initial quote to project completion, homeowners should plan for a total of 2 to 4 weeks. This broader timeframe accounts for scheduling the crew, obtaining permits, waiting for suitable weather windows, and addressing any unforeseen repairs discovered during the tear-off process 13 14.

Understanding the Investment: Roof Replacement Costs in Perth Amboy

The cost of a new roof is highly variable, depending on your home's specific characteristics and your material choices. Homeowners in New Jersey should be prepared for a significant investment in this critical home component 15.

Average Cost Ranges

For a full roof replacement on a typical single-family home in the Perth Amboy area:

  • Total Project Cost: Most homeowners can expect costs to fall between $8,000 and $18,000 or more 16 17.
  • Cost Per Square Foot: A more granular look shows prices generally ranging from $3.50 to $14 per square foot (a "square" in roofing is 100 sq. ft.), with the final number determined by the factors below 18.

Key Factors That Influence Your Final Price

  1. Roof Size and Pitch: Larger roofs cost more in materials and labor. Steeply pitched roofs require more safety equipment, specialized labor, and time, increasing the cost compared to a low-slope roof 19.
  2. Material Selection: This is the primary cost driver. Asphalt shingles are the most economical, while metal, slate, and tile systems command premium prices 20.
  3. Roof Complexity: Multiple valleys, dormers, chimneys, skylights, and intricate architectural details increase labor time and material waste, raising the project cost 21 22.
  4. Structural Repairs: If the roof decking (plywood/OSB) is found to be rotted or damaged during tear-off, it must be replaced before the new roof can be installed, adding to the material and labor costs.
  5. Removal of Existing Layers: Local building codes often dictate how many layers of roofing can exist. If multiple layers must be removed, it adds significant labor and disposal fees to the project.
  6. Labor and Overhead: Rates vary between contractors based on experience, insurance, licensing, and demand. It's crucial to compare detailed, line-item quotes rather than just the bottom-line price.
